Wolves v Brighton
Wolves are mega-value to beat Brighton at home.
While the hosts’ record against the lesser sides in the division is poor, Brighton have lost their last five matches without scoring once.

Huddersfield v Watford
While Watford have lost their last three away games (against Manchester City, Manchester United and Liverpool), I’m backing them to beat relegated Huddersfield at the John Smith’s.
The Hornets will have one eye on the FA Cup final, but Huddersfield have lost 19 of their last 21 in the league, and I don’t expect things to get any better against an excellent Watford outfit.
Bournemouth v Fulham
I’ve gone for a little more value with my final pick: Bournemouth to beat Fulham with a -1 handicap.
The Cherries are fresh from that 5-0 hammering of Chris Hughton’s appalling Brighton side, and while Fulham finally registered their second victory of 2019 against Everton last weekend, I’m expecting Bournemouth to return things to the status quo.
Eddie Howe’s men are winless in four at The Vitality, but this is a perfect opportunity to have a proper go at a side who can’t defend for toffee.
